Before we talk about quality, it's essential to understand what orchestration truly is. It's a common misconception to confuse automation with orchestration.
When something goes wrong in a complex workflow, you need to be able to reconstruct exactly what ran, when, and in what order to reach the current state. This "process lineage" is more than just data lineage; it's a forensic tool for diagnosing failures in complex, event-driven systems. It is a mandatory requirement for any mission-critical orchestration platform. orchestrator870ova high quality

Never rely on a single virtual appliance for production traffic. Deploy two Orchestrator 870 OVA instances in an active-standby or active-active cluster across separate physical ESXi hosts. Use vSphere to guarantee that the primary and secondary virtual machines never reside on the same hardware. Lifecycle Management and Maintenance
